WebThe INDIRECT Excel function indirectly refers to cells, cell ranges, worksheets, and workbooks. First, it accepts a text string entered as an argument and converts it into a valid cell address. Next, it goes to this cell address and returns its value. For example, in the next image, cell B1 contains the text string “c4.” WebNow, let’s say you want to retrieve the sales for Product A by region. You can accomplish this by using a nested Indirect function like this: =INDIRECT(ADDRESS(MATCH(“Product A”,A2:A5,0),MATCH(“North”,B1:E1,0))) This formula combines the MATCH, ADDRESS, and INDIRECT functions to return the sales value of Product A in the North region.

Web24 okt. 2024 · The INDIRECT function cannot accept an array for an argument. In other words: =INDIRECT ( {"a1","a2"}) --> #VALUE! #VALUE! So you could, for example, refer to each cell in column B as a single cell: eg: C1: =INDIRECT (B1) and fill down. Depending on how you are using this, you could also use the INDEX function to return an individual …
